Why Do Hands Age So Quickly?

Our hands are constantly exposed - to the sun, the elements, and environmental aggressors. Unlike the face, they often go unprotected, which leads to faster collagen breakdown, volume loss, pigmentation, and thinning skin. Over time, veins and tendons become more prominent, and age spots, wrinkling, and crepiness can set in.

Highly Recommended Treatments

  • IPL (Intense Pulsed Light): A gold-standard treatment for brightening age spots and reversing sun damage, IPL uses targeted light to break up pigmentation and stimulate collagen renewal.

Best for: Pigmentation, uneven tone, fine lines

  • PhilArt: A polynucleotide-based injectable that improves texture, hydration, and skin elasticity. Ideal for restoring skin quality in thinning, crepey hands.

Best for: Skin texture, hydration, elasticity

  • Excel V+: An advanced laser treatment that targets vascular and pigmented lesions while enhancing skin tone and texture.

Best for: Redness, pigmentation, overall tone

Best Treatment for Ageing Hands: Dermal Fillers

Dermal fillers are our top choice for instantly restoring volume and smoothing the appearance of ageing hands. We use several different options, including Radiesse, HarmonyA, other hyaluronic acid, and Sculptra.  By replenishing lost hyaluronic acid, fillers disguise prominent veins and tendons while plumping and softening the skin. Results are immediate and natural-looking, with minimal downtime.

What it treats:

  • Volume loss
  • Visible veins and tendons
  • Wrinkling and skin laxity
